Navigating the Salesforce AppExchange Security Review Process

Successfully distributing your application on the Salesforce AppExchange requires a complete Security Review. This critical process verifies that your app adheres to Salesforce’s security criteria and protects customer data. Understanding the review steps – which includes documentation submission, static code scanning, and potential operational testing – is paramount. Developers should proactively resolve potential vulnerabilities and be available for iterative feedback from the Salesforce team. Finally, a successful Security Review positions your app for greater adoption and creates trust within the Salesforce platform.

AppExchangeSalesforcePlatform Security ReviewAssessmentExamination: A ComprehensiveDetailedThorough Guide for ISVsDevelopersPartners

Navigating the AppExchangeSalesforcePlatform Security ReviewAssessmentExamination process can be challengingcomplexdaunting for ISVsdeveloperspartners. This guidedocumentoverview provides a thoroughdetailedcomplete breakdown of the requirednecessaryessential steps, coveringaddressingexamining everything from initialfirstearly submission to finalultimatelast approval. UnderstandingGraspingKnowing the specificparticulardetailed guidelines regarding codeapplicationsolution security, datainformationrecords protection, and privacyconfidentialitysecurity best practicesmethodsapproaches is crucialvitalimportant for ensuringmaintainingguaranteeing a successfulfavorablepositive listingpresenceappearance on the AppExchangeSalesforcePlatform. FurthermoreMoreoverIn addition, we will explorediscussanalyze common pitfallserrorsissues and offerprovidepresent practicalusefulactionable tipsadvicerecommendations to streamlinesimplifyexpedite your securityapplicationcode reviewvalidationaudit process.

Understanding Salesforce's Security Review Requirements

Navigating Salesforce's security review process can feel challenging , especially for developing organizations. The essential review program ensures that tailored solutions, like Apex triggers, Visualforce pages, and Lightning Web Components, adhere to Salesforce's established protocols and proven practices. Submitting a detailed review submission involves documenting your code's functionality, addressing potential security threats, and demonstrating adherence to the Salesforce Security Check Check List. Failure to complete this critical step can delay your deployment to production; therefore, a early understanding of the requirements is key for success.

SFDC Marketplace Safety Verification Best Practices

Ensuring your AppExchange app is protected begins with detailed adherence to Salesforce’s Security Assessment process. Emphasize building apps that satisfy all necessary standards. Periodically patch your app's codebase to resolve possible vulnerabilities. Employ robust authentication processes and check client inputs to deter malicious actions. Moreover, conduct periodic vulnerability evaluation and remain updated of the latest risks and Salesforce security alerts.

Common Pitfalls in the Salesforce AppExchange Security Review

Navigating the Salesforce AppExchange Security Review process can be a tricky undertaking | challenge | hurdle for many ISV partners. Several frequent errors | oversights | website missteps routinely cause delays or even rejection. A primary concern is inadequate documentation; failing to completely | thoroughly | precisely detail the application's architecture | design | structure, data flow, and security controls | measures | practices is a common stumbling block. Another pitfall involves insufficient testing – particularly penetration testing | security testing | vulnerability assessments performed by a qualified third-party. Additionally, neglecting to address common vulnerabilities like insecure direct object references | improper access controls | authentication flaws, and cross-site scripting | XSS | injection risks, significantly diminishes the likelihood of approval. Finally, maintaining ongoing vigilance regarding Salesforce's evolving security guidelines | policies | standards and promptly addressing any reported issues is crucial; a one-time review isn't enough.

  • Documentation Deficiencies
  • Insufficient Security Testing
  • Neglecting Common Vulnerabilities
  • Lack of Ongoing Security Maintenance

Post-Review Compliance: Maintaining AppExchange Security

Ensuring continued AppExchange protection necessitates more than just a successful first review. Following approval , vendors must consistently oversee their applications for potential weaknesses . This includes a commitment to regular updates , promptly fixing any identified problems . Furthermore, maintaining adherence with AppExchange policies during the application’s lifespan is vital . Consider these important areas:

  • Implementing a comprehensive security examination process .
  • Providing explicit documentation regarding safety procedures .
  • Establishing a formal occurrence response plan .

Finally , proactive subsequent adherence is paramount to protecting the confidence of the AppExchange ecosystem .

Leave a Reply

Your email address will not be published. Required fields are marked *